from http://www.eduroam.org/

"eduroam which stands for Education Roaming, is a RADIUS-based
infrastructure that uses 802.1X security technology to allow for
inter-institutional roaming.

Being part of eduroam allows users visiting another institution connected to
eduroam to log on to the WLAN using the same credentials(username and
password)the user would use if he were at his home institution. Depending on
local policies at the visited institutions, eduroam participants may also
have additional resources at their disposal. All this with a minimum
administrative overhead. The program, which is based on inter-institutional
trust, originated in the Netherlands and is rapidly spreading across the UK,
Europe and now Australia."
